My wife is working on 457 Dependent VISA and her employer is willing to sponsor her PR (186 Visa).

I wanted to check whether her employer can sponsor her under TRT (TEMPORARY RESIDENT TRANSITION) Stream despite she currently working on 457 Dependent Visa?

She meets most of the other criteria (for example 2 years experience in the same role in the same company in Australia)

To apply under the TRT stream, the applicant must have worked for the employer who nominated them for the 457 visa. So that means they must have been the primary holder of the 457. She would need to apply under the Direct Entry stream if her employer is able and willing to sponsor her.

Thanks Maggie. Health Waiver is not available under Direct Entry Stream and is only available under TRT Stream of 186 Visa. So DE option may not be helpful for us (its a bit complicated due to Medical condition).

I have also posted below question in the Forum.

I am currently in Australia on 457 VISA sponsored by my company 'A'. My family also is here in Australia on 457 dependent Visa and obviously initially sponsored by my company 'A'.

My wife after coming here in Australia got a Job and has been working with another employer (Company 'B') for last 2 years. She is however still on 457 dependent Visa which was originally sponsored by my Company 'A'.

If we need to transfer the sponsorship of only her 457 Visa to the new employer, what is the procedure? Also is it possible for her to become Primary Applicant once her 457 Visa sponsorship is transferred to Company 'B'? This would mean that I stay as a Primary Applicant with my original sponsor 'A' and she becomes primary applicant with Company 'B'.
